Pan Pacific London appoints new executive pastry chef

Francesco Mannino will be responsible for the afternoon teas at The Orchid Lounge as well as for the hotel’s stand-alone pâtisserie and desserts at the Southeast Asian signature restaurant Straits Kitchen

Luxury hotel, Pan Pacific London, has appointed Francesco Mannino as its new executive pastry chef.  

Mannino has almost 20 years of experience gleaned across the globe in luxury properties including The Connaught, The Mandarin Oriental, The Lanesborough and Claridge’s in London, as well as the Four Seasons Beijing and most recently The Langham Shenzhen. 

Discovering new flavour profiles and exploring interesting ingredients is what initially drew him to work in Asia. The refined yet minimalist style of Asian patisserie has greatly influenced his own technique which is never overly decorated and full of fresh flavours. 

In his role, Mannino will oversee pastry across all aspects of the hotel and its six F&B outlets. He will be responsible for the seasonally changing afternoon teas at The Orchid Lounge, the revolving menu of all things deliciously sweet at SHIOK!, the hotel’s stand-alone pâtisserie and desserts at the Southeast Asian signature restaurant Straits Kitchen, along with in-room dining and banqueting.

Regarding his appointment Mannino said: “Being born in Rome, cooking always played a big role in my family and this has really influenced my work ethos from opening up a bakery in Seoul with my wife to working my pastry kitchens in hotels. Similar to a family – collaboration and care is key. 

“I love photography and one of the reasons I became a pastry chef was that I was able to combine my cooking techniques with artistic flair. I look forward to bringing my Western and Asian experience to Pan Pacific London and putting my stamp on the already stellar patisserie offering.” 

Anne Golden, VP operations, UK and North America and general manager at Pan Pacific  London said: “We feel very lucky to have Francesco on board. His long-standing experience working  in luxury hotels is second to none, and his eye for detail and design makes for some truly incredible pastries!  

“We are proud to welcome him to the Pan Pacific London family and are excited to see his passion, precision, and creative flair come to life for our guests to enjoy.”
